Output 695f286efcd1163056cc4e2e2f199e67e26f2edffd2db537e1d2bfecd6caa09e:0

value
5592807
script pubkey
OP_0 OP_PUSHBYTES_20 44adab7f7187f2b43a1f70baf7266f2fe9072184
address
bc1qgjk6klm3sletgwslwza0wfn09l5swgvyg7t4fm
transaction
695f286efcd1163056cc4e2e2f199e67e26f2edffd2db537e1d2bfecd6caa09e
confirmations
154289
spent
true